What is an FAA engineer?

An FAA Engineer is a professional responsible for ensuring compliance with Federal Aviation Administration (FAA) regulations in the design, development, testing, and maintenance of aircraft and aviation systems. They work with aviation manufacturers, airlines, and regulatory bodies to ensure safety, efficiency, and regulatory compliance. Their duties may include reviewing engineering designs, conducting safety assessments, and overseeing certification processes.

What does an FAA engineer do?

FAA Engineers often work on evaluating aircraft systems, conducting safety reviews, and ensuring compliance with federal aviation regulations. Their daily tasks may include reviewing technical documentation, assessing engineering design proposals, participating in aircraft certification activities, and coordinating with manufacturers and regulatory bodies. They may also investigate incidents or support the development of new aviation safety standards. Collaboration with cross-disciplinary teams and attending technical meetings are common aspects of the work. What are the key skills and qualifications needed to thrive in the FAA engineer position?

To thrive as an FAA Engineer, you need a solid background in aerospace or electrical engineering, knowledge of aviation regulations, and often a bachelor's degree in a related field. Proficiency with CAD software, aircraft certification systems, and familiarity with Federal Aviation Administration (FAA) compliance tools are essential. Strong analytical skills, problem-solving abilities, and effective communication help in working collaboratively with regulatory teams and industry partners. These skills ensure that engineers can design, test, and certify aviation systems in alignment with strict safety and regulatory standards.

Responsibilities
  • Develop certification plans, compliance checklists, and conformity inspection plans.
  • Prepare substantiation reports and test plans/reports for flammability and cabin safety.
  • Draft certification presentations for meetings and manage small STC/PMA projects, including supplier data deliverables and responses to inquiries or certification concerns.
  • Identify applicable airworthiness requirements for proposed major design changes.
  • Support regulatory relationships with FAA agencies via project presentations.
  • Interface with customers, suppliers, and other stakeholders regarding certification of modification projects.
